In terms of performance, 2006 Isuzu I-280 (175 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 111 more horse power than 2005 Toyota Yaris. (64 HP @ 6000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Isuzu I-280 should accelerate faster than 2005 Toyota Yaris.

Let's talk about torque, 2006 Isuzu I-280 (251 Nm @ 2800 RPM) has 160 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Toyota Yaris. (91 Nm @ 4100 RPM). This means 2006 Isuzu I-280 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Toyota Yaris.

Compare all specifications:

2006 Isuzu I-280 2005 Toyota Yaris
Make Isuzu Toyota
Model I-280 Yaris
Year Released 2006 2005
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2770 cc 998 cc
Horse Power 175 HP 64 HP
Engine RPM 5600 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 251 Nm 91 Nm
Torque RPM 2800 RPM 4100 RPM
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 3 doors
Vehicle Length 5270 mm 3650 mm
Vehicle Width 1720 mm 1670 mm
Vehicle Height 1650 mm 1510 mm
Wheelbase Size 3200 mm 2380 mm
Fuel Consumption Overall 10.2 L/100km 5.6 L/100km
Fuel Tank Capacity 74 L 45 L
